Understand why the method belongs in the problem

You can repeat a procedure without knowing when to use it. Begin by identifying the quantity or relationship the question concerns. Define an unknown, separate relevant information from background detail, and connect the calculation to what the answer must describe.

Build connections between number ideas

Arithmetic gives meaning to place value and operations. Fractions and decimals describe quantities in related ways. Ratios and percentages compare amounts. Understanding these connections makes a new calculation less dependent on remembering an isolated rule.

Follow a topic into deeper reasoning

Algebra describes relationships with symbols. Functions connect inputs and outputs to graphs. Geometry and trigonometry relate shapes, measurements, and angles. Calculus studies change and accumulation, while statistics and linear algebra provide other ways to describe data and structure.

Use a check that fits the question

An estimate can reveal an implausible magnitude. Substitution can check an equation solution. Units can distinguish a length from an area. Bring your working into the explanation and identify the first point where its meaning becomes uncertain.

Worked example

Three descriptions of one amount

One-half, 0.5, and 50% can describe the same proportion of a whole. A fraction diagram, decimal value, and percentage statement each make a different representation visible. The comparison works only when they refer to the same whole or base quantity.
